    PSA: Windows 10 1809 crashes with PingZapper

    This has hit me and a bunch of others I know so I thought I should toss this up here in case anyone's been experiencing this and hasn't pinpointed it yet.

    With the latest major update ("1809" / "October 2018 Update") to Windows 10, at least some PingZapper users are getting random bluescreen crashes with the error code "UNEXPECTED_KERNEL_MODE_TRAP" while connected to the game. If this exact situation is happening to you or someone you know, try disabling that first before you waste a whole bunch of time troubleshooting your system like I did.

    I recommend avoiding the October update until it's ready for organization use. If you visit your "Windows Update" menu and choose advanced under Choose when updates are installed you can select Semi-Annual Channel. That selection prevents any major updates from being applied to your computer until Microsoft deems them ready for organizations; businesses, government, etc.

    Essentially, this prevents you from being a beta tester.

    That's a good idea in general, but ultimately this looks like an issue that'll need to be resolved on PingZapper's end as it involves an outdated network tunnel driver they're using and the program itself hasn't seen an update since 2017.
